Artist's Description
This male portrait is a pointillism drawing, drawn with acrylic paint, using dots instead of strokes. The man was playing volley ball at a family reunion, and having a great time. They had played several games by then, and all were tired, but no one was ready to quit.

Colors used in this artwork were white, blue, black, yellow, and red. The sun was shining brightly, splashing sunshine onto the subject, causing a high contrast of light and shadow. Pointillism can be exciting and tedious at the same time. I always looked forward to painting this artwork, but while painting it, I often had the urge to get up and run. I should say, "while dotting this work," instead of "while painting it." The painting slash drawing consists entirely of dots of various sizes, placed strategically to give the effect of the previously mentioned light and shadow.
